At least four people died and 19 others suffered injuries from Russian air strikes on Kyiv overnight Thursday to Friday. Kyiv Mayor Vitali Klitschko provided the updated toll, noting Russian drones (UAVs) hit four neighborhoods where residential buildings sustained major damage.
Among the dead was a rescuer responding to a multi-story apartment struck by drones minutes apart. Four colleagues injured in the same attack. Strikes damaged capital infrastructure, cutting water supply to some districts.
Military administration head Tymur Tkachenko reported via Telegram that one Russian drone ignited a commercial center fire while another crashed near a medical facility.
Lviv missile strike suspected Oreshnik
Western Ukraine’s Lviv city infrastructure became target of Russian missile attack overnight. Mayor Andrii Sadovyi and regional governor Maksym Kozytskyy announced via Telegram posts.
Ukrainian media speculate possible Oreshnik strike, new hypersonic missile capable of nuclear warhead. Experts rushed to impact sites. Sadovyi emphasized specialists must determine if Oreshnik used. First such missile hit Dnipropetrovsk (east) in November 2024 Russian attack.
Kyiv labels Oreshnik global threat
Foreign Minister Andrii Sybiha called nighttime Oreshnik strike near EU/NATO borders a “serious threat” to European security. Kyiv informs US, European partners, others via diplomatic channels about strike details.
“Putin uses IRBM (medium-range ballistic missile) near EU/NATO borders responding to his own hallucinations, this truly constitutes global threat requiring global responses,” Sybiha stated.
Russian Defense Ministry claimed Oreshnik strike retaliated for late December Ukrainian drone attempt on President Vladimir Putin’s residence. Kyiv labeled Russian claim “lie” regarding Novgorod region residence attack, calling today’s justification attempt “absurd.”
Putin claims Oreshnik (meaning “hazel tree” in Russian) uninterceptable, flying over ten times sound speed with destructive power comparable to nuclear weapon even with conventional warhead.
